Explanatory note
The object of this Regulation is to make amendments to the Road Transport (General) Regulation 2005 in relation to penalty notice offences that are consequential on the amendments made to the Road Rules 2008 by the Road Amendment (Miscellaneous) Rules 2012.
This Regulation is made under the Road Transport (General) Act 2005, including sections 10

(the general regulation-making power) and 183.

1      Name of Regulation

This Regulation is the Road Transport (General) Amendment
(Miscellaneous) Regulation 2012.

2      Commencement

This Regulation commences on 1 November 2012 and is required to be published on the NSW legislation website.

3 Amendment of Road Transport (General) Regulation 2005

(1) Schedule 3 Penalty notice offences

Insert “; Rule 164A” after “Rule 164 (1)” in Column 1 of the matter relating to the Road Rules 2008.

(2) Schedule 3
Omit “Rule 232 (3); Rule 232 (4);” from Column 1 of the matter relating to the Road Rules 2008.
(3) Schedule 3
Insert “Rule 235A;” after “Rule 235;” in Column 1 of the matter relating to the Road Rules 2008.
